Beyond brain chemistry, several cognitive biases play a significant role in how we interpret our chances at a casino.
The Gambler's Fallacy: For example, believing that a roulette wheel is "due" for black after a extended streak of reds is a classic example of this fallacy.

The Smartphone Revolution: The introduction of the smartphone in the late 2000s was arguably the biggest game-changer of all. It freed players from their desktops, allowing them to play whenever and anywhere. Game Development: Pioneers like Microgaming and casino Playtech emerged, developing the early reliable casino software and a growing portfolio of digital games, especially slots. Improved Safety: The development of secure online payment systems and SSL encryption protocols was vital in building consumer confidence and making real-cash transactions viable. Popular Live Dealer Games You Can Play
Although the technology was initially focused on a few core games, the variety of live dealer options has expanded significantly.
Live Blackjack: The most popular live dealer game, where you play against a real dealer and casino make decisions in real-time. Live Roulette: Watch a real croupier spin a physical wheel, available in European, American, and French variations.
